Output c0ac93fe827d9888b85269e26b79efb93bc5ec9e7ed32f08b5a329d33aee4984:0

value
657741
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e0db5824041c761f89fd01cc129d4d8303ff74b OP_EQUAL
address
35tXRtR3DYk3pLjVH4V5GrURSQtpauhUXr
transaction
c0ac93fe827d9888b85269e26b79efb93bc5ec9e7ed32f08b5a329d33aee4984
confirmations
253603
spent
true